Built by Cantieri Navali Nicolini in 1995, this 141-foot motor yacht combines classical design with practical functionality. The steel hull and aluminum superstructure were created to a design by Claudio Zampetti, resulting in a timely silhouette that remains elegant and purposeful. Twin MTU diesel engines deliver 5,200 horsepower, providing a maximum speed of 17 knots and a cruising speed of 12 knots, with a range of approximately 2,600 nautical miles.
The interior accommodates 13 guests across 7 cabins, with 14 heads throughout. The layout is straightforward and well-considered, making the yacht equally suited to private family cruising or charter operations. Spaces are generously proportioned, taking full advantage of the yacht's 24-foot beam.
